ASPEN COLORADO-1961: A vintage 8mm home movie captures a passing view of a rugged mountain base on a sunny day. The footage, shot from a moving vehicle, shows a large tan rock formation and a wooden structure, possibly a mine shaft or storage facility, nestled against the mountainside. The scene includes a small white building and a distinctive orange crane-like structure, with evergreen trees dotting the landscape. The film exhibits classic Super 8 grain, warm color tones, and natural light, evoking a nostalgic mid-century American West atmosphere.
